Berniece also sent along an Unknown – an unidentified photograph from the photo album kept by Minnie Palmateer Ely. There is some speculation he might be David Hollenbeck, brother of Matilda. The only thing certain about this circa 1880-1890s era cabinet photo is that it was taken in Peoria, Illinois.
